-Instapot Vegan Chili-

Prep Time10 minutes
Cook Time16 minutes
Natural pressure release10 minutes
Total Time36 minutes
Servings: 10 cups

Ingredients

  • 1 medium onion, chopped small
  • 1 TB oil, neutral
  • 4 garlic cloves, minced
  • 3 cups vegan ground beef substitute **
  • 1 TB Cumin, spice
  • 2 TB Chili powder, spice
  • 1 teaspoon Salt
  • ½ teaspoon smoked paprika, spice
  • ¼ teaspoon cayene pepper, spice (add more or less for spice level)
  • 3 15 oz cans chili beans
  • 1 15 oz can black beans,rinsed and drained
  • 1 15 oz can corn, drained
  • 2 15 oz can tomatoes, crushed
  • 1 15 oz can tomato sauce

Instructions

  • Add oil and chopped onion to your Instapot, use the saute setting and cook, stirring for a few minutes.
    2. Add your minced garlic,  vegan beef crumbles, all your spices, stir and cook on saute for a minute or two.  Take it off Saute mode to off.
    3. Add all your beans and tomatoes, stir. Seal your lid.
    4. Hit your chili setting on your Instapot.  If you have no chili setting you can hit Manuel cook for 16 minutes. Let the pressure release naturally, stir once ready.  Serve with all your favorite chili sides.
